SLR Investment (NASDAQ:SLRC) Sees Large Volume Increase - Should You Buy? - MarketBeat
2 hours ago • Google News
SLR Investment Corp. is a business development company specializing in secured debt (first lien unitranche and second lien), subordinated (unsecured) debt, minority equity, leveraged buyouts, acquisit.
2 hours ago • Google News
5 days ago • Google News
1 weeks ago • Google News